Israel is not 78% vaccinated....


Aug 27, 2021, 2:38 PM
Reply

that is the vaccination rate of 12 and older.

The total fully vaccinated rate is 60.4% according to the stats showing today.

What is interesting about Israel is the population age distribution. Israel is relatively young (not sure why that is) and a lot of the younger population is not vaccinated...meaning almost all of the older population is vaccinated. Also, the country rolled out vaccinations so quickly and effectively that the overwhelming majority of vaccinations were issued in February and it's believed they're seeing the effects of waning efficacy.

Delta is hitting the younger folks harder now.

So it's a bit of a good problem/bad problem situation there.

Booster shots are showing good initial promise there.

Vaccinated are fairing much better than unvaccinated.

In other words, I think it requires a deeper dive to make such proclomations.
